How Life Works Here
Charlwoods Road is located in Mid Sussex, near East Grinstead, West Sussex. This is a notably low-crime area with only 26 incidents recorded in the past 12 months. Some amenities are available nearby, though a car may be useful for regular errands like grocery shopping. Transport connections are strong, with rail and bus links nearby. The nearest stop (Dormans Park Road) is 313m away. The median property price is £339,750, with moderate growth of 10% over five years. Based on 42 transactions recorded since 2014. The market is highly active with frequent sales. There are 6 schools within 2 km, 6 rated Good or Outstanding by Ofsted. Primary schools are nearby, though secondary options may require travel. The nearest school is just 436m away. This street may particularly suit property investors. Overall, this street scores 67 out of 100 for liveability, placing it in the top 1% within its district.
